Hi Ross,

I had a look at your macro shots and it looks to me as if you are using an aperture from f2.8 - f5.6, which will give you a very narrow depth of field, therefore only a part of your subject is in focus. To get all of your subject in focus, especially with a macro lens try f11 to f22, and you may need a tripod or use a high ISO.
